[ https://issues.apache.org/jira/browse/KAFKA-772?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el&focusedCommentId=13592850#comment-13592850 ] Sriram Subramanian commented on KAFKA-772: -- The test failed on Monday and then again failed on Friday. It was clear that the issue was timing related. We tried to reproduce the failure on the local box (repeatedly running the test) but could not reproduce it. I did some code browsing but did not have much luck. So I decided to setup tracing and run the test repeatedly in a distributed environment over the weekend and was hoping that it would fail. Luckily, it did and the trace logs proved to be useful in identifying the issue. Thanks to John for setting this up. What you see below are excerpts from the trace log which pertain to this failure at different points in time. In this particular failure, topic_2 / partitions 2 had missing logical offsets from 570 to 582 on broker 3 (3 brokers in total). current fetch offset = 582 current HW = 570 Leader for topic_2/partition 2 = broker 2 1. The lines below show the Fetch request that was issued by broker 3 to broker 2 just before broker 1 was shutdown. The requested offset is 582 for [test_2,2]. Broker 1 is shutdown and broker 3 handles leader and isr request. Note that [test_2,2] still follows broker 2 but we still issue a makefollower call for it. The leader and isr request results in removing the fetcher to broker 2 for [test_2,2], truncating the log to high watermark (570) and then adding back the fetcher to the same broker. The leader and isr request is completed at this point of time. A log append happens at offset 582 though the nextOffset for the log is at 570. This append actually pertains to the fetch request at step 1. This explains the gap in the log. [ https://issues.apache.org/jira/browse/KAFKA-772?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el&focusedCommentId=13589971#comment-13589971 ] Sriram Subramanian commented on KAFKA-772: -- There are two issues with the given logs. Both the issues are for topic 2 - partition 0 on broker 3. 1. Segment 1 starting with logical offset 0 on broker 3 does not have continuous logical offsets. Logical offset 699 is followed by 734. 2. Segment 2 starting with logical offset 974 on broker 3 is 0 bytes while that in broker 2 has values from 974 to 1713. Broker 3 has segment 3 starting with logical offset 1012 to 1713. Broker 2 does not have any third segment. We have run the test in a loop multiple times for a day but have not been able to repro this on the local box.
